About San Juan Bautista Exconvent

Located in an ancient community that works as an important commercial center in the Mixteca getting people from all the surrounding communities, when the Spaniards arrived almost immediately began with the construction of the temple.
What stands out most is the open chapel, where indigenous celebrating Mass and receiving communion unable to mingle with conquerors.
